Publications
1978 "Properties
of Quadratic Prime Generators", The Alpha Chi Recorder, Vol. 21,
1978, pp. 42-47.
1988 "An Efficient Logarithm Algorithm for
Calculators”, College Mathematics Journal, Vol. 19, No. 3, May,
1988, pp. 257-260.
1992 "Rubberbanding and Holding
Out”, College Mathematics Journal, Vol. 23, No. 4, March, 1992,
pp. 148-149.
1996 "Fallacies, Flaws, and Flimflam: FFF # 101 (The
Disappearing Factor) and FFF # 102, (Why Integrate?)", College
Mathematics Journal, Vol. 27, No. 4, March, 1996, pp. 117-118. (subsequently referenced
in Vol. 30, No. 2, March 1999, p. 131)
1996 "Bargaining Theory, or Zeno's Used Cars", College
Mathematics Journal, Vol. 27, No. 4, September, 1996, pp. 285-286.
1999 "Fallacies, Flaws, and Flimflam: FFF #143 (One Step
Double Integration)", College Mathematics Journal, Vol. 30, No. 3,
May 1999, p. 209.
1999 "An Application of Number Theory", College
Mathematics Journal, Vol. 30, No. 3, May 1999, p. 229.
2000 "Why Integrate?", pp. 108-109, "The
Disappearing Factor", p. 109 and "One-Step Double Integration",
pp. 119-120 in Mathematics Fallacies, Flaws, and Flimflam by Edward Barbeau, Spectrum Series, Published by the Mathematical
Association of America, 2000.
2001 "Powers Made Easy", College Mathematics Journal,
Vol. 32, No. 5, November 2001, p. 329.
(A correction was made in the March, 2002 issue of the journal:
p. 112)
2002 "The Sine of a Sum from the Law of Sines",
College Mathematics Journal, Vol. 33, No. 5, November 2002, p. 383
